OpenKomodo (or the Open Komodo Project) was an open-source initiative created by ActiveState to build an open-standard platform and Integrated Development Environment (IDE) tailored for web development. Originally seeded in 2007 from the core code of ActiveState’s commercial editor, the project completely evolved in late 2022 when ActiveState officially retired the entire product line and released the full ActiveState OpenKomodoIDE GitHub Repository to the community.
